BANNU: Special Assistant to Chief Minister Khyber Pakhunkhwa (KP) on Information, Kamran Bangash has said that the provincial government will compensate each bereaved family of Jani Khel tribe with 2.5 million rupees.
He stated this while addressing a press conference in Bannu on Monday.
Kamran Bangash said that the tribesmen of Jani Khel protesting against killing of four youth of the tribe have abandoned their protest after successful talks with the provincial government.
The Special Assistant to CM said that the government accepted the demands of protestors and announced a compensation package of 2.5 million rupees for each bereaved family.
